import random
# N, E, S, W are 0, 1, 2, 3
passing_order_list = [
[1, 2, 3, 0],
[3, 2, 1, 0],
[2, 3, 0, 1],
None
]
global_values = [str(i) for i in range(2, 11)] + ['J', 'Q', 'K', 'A']
global_suits = ['C', 'D', 'H', 'S']
global_all_cards = tuple([
val + suit for val in global_values for suit in global_suits])
def get_points(card):
if card == "QS":
return 13
#if card == "JD":
# return -10
if card[-1] == "H":
return 1
return 0
class HeartsMatch:
def __init__(self):
self.players = [HeartsPlayer() for i in range(4)] # N, E, S, W
self.game_no = 0
self.game = HeartsRound(self)
self.match_over = False
def next_game(self):
self.game_no += 1
self.game = HeartsRound(self)
def end_match(self):
self.match_over = True
return ['match_over']
class HeartsRound:
def __init__(self, match):
self.match = match
HeartsRound.deal_cards(self.match.players)
# passing related
self.not_passed = [0, 1, 2, 3]
self.passing_order = passing_order_list[match.game_no % 4]
# playing related
self.round_no = 0
self.first_player_no = None
self.current_player_no = None
self.cards_on_table = []
self.hearts_broken = False
# game state - can be 'passing', 'playing' or 'game_over'
self.game_state = 'passing' if self.passing_order else 'playing'
def make_move(self, player_no, move):
if self.game_state == 'passing':
self.make_move_passing(player_no, move)
elif self.game_state == 'playing':
self.make_move_playing(player_no, move)
def make_move_passing(self, player_no, move):
player = self.match.players[player_no]
# check validity of player
if player_no not in self.not_passed:
raise NameError('Passed already')
# check validity of move
cards_to_pass = move.upper().split()
if len(set(cards_to_pass)) != 3:
raise NameError('Select three distinct cards to pass')
for card in cards_to_pass:
if card not in player.current_hand:
raise NameError('Select three valid cards to pass')
# make move
for card in cards_to_pass:
player.current_hand.remove(card)
player.to_pass.append(card)
self.not_passed.remove(player_no)
if len(self.not_passed) == 0:
return self.pass_cards_and_start_play()
def make_move_playing(self, player_no, move):
player = self.match.players[player_no]
# check validity of player
if player_no != self.current_player_no:
raise NameError('Not your turn')
# check validity of move
move = move.upper()
try:
print("OK")
# check length of move, valid suit
assert(len(move) in (2, 3) and move[:-1] in global_values and
move[-1] in global_suits)
print("Still ok")
val, suit = move[:-1], move[-1]
# assert that player has that card in his hand
assert(move in player.current_hand)
print("Still still ok")
if len(self.cards_on_table) == 0:
print("Still still still ok")
if suit == 'H' and not self.hearts_broken:
# assert only hearts left
print("Wut")
assert(len(set(map(lambda x: x[1],
player.current_hand))) == 1)
else:
first_suit = self.cards_on_table[0][1]
# assert same suit or no cards of that suit
assert(suit == first_suit or first_suit not in
set(map(lambda x: x[1], player.current_hand)))
except:
raise NameError('This card cannot be played')
# make move
# if hearts, hearts broken
if suit == 'H':
self.hearts_broken = True
# update cards on table
self.cards_on_table .append(move)
# update cards in hand
player.current_hand.remove(move)
# update next player
self.current_player_no = (self.current_player_no + 1) % 4
# if all cards on table, calculate points and start next round
if len(self.cards_on_table) == 4:
return self.end_round()
return []
def end_round(self):
cards_on_table = self.cards_on_table
# find highest card and owner
orig_suit = cards_on_table[0][1]
highest_card_index = 0
highest_card_val = cards_on_table[0][0]
for (i, card) in enumerate(cards_on_table):
if (card[-1] == orig_suit and
global_values.index(card[:-1]) >
global_values.index(highest_card_val)):
highest_card_index, highest_card_val = i, card[:-1]
# sum points, give it to owner
total_points = sum(list(map(get_points, cards_on_table)))
player_no = (self.first_player_no + highest_card_index) % 4
self.match.players[player_no].current_points += total_points
# update first, current player, cards on table
self.first_player_no, self.current_player_no = player_no, player_no
self.cards_on_table = []
# increase round no. by one
self.round_no += 1
# return result contains info about who got the hand
res = [player_no]
# if 13 rounds finished, then end game
if self.round_no > 13:
return res + self.end_game()
return res
def end_game(self):
# add points
ended_match = False
res_current = []
res_total = []
for player in self.match.players:
if player.current_points != 26:
res_current.append(player.current_points)
player.overall_points += player.current_points
res_total.append(player.overall_points)
player.current_points = 0
if player.current_points > 50:
ended_match = True
else:
# shoot the moon
res_current.append(-26)
player.overall_points -= 26
res_total.append(player.overall_points)
player.current_points = 0
# change game state
self.game_state = 'game_over'
# end match if needed
if ended_match:
return [(res_current, res_total),] + self.match.end_match()
return [(res_current, res_total),]
def pass_cards_and_start_play(self):
players = self.match.players
# pass cards
for (player_no, player) in enumerate(players):
pass_to = players[self.passing_order[player_no]]
pass_to.current_hand += player.to_pass
pass_to.current_hand.sort(key = card_key)
player.to_pass = []
# start play
self.round_no = 1
self.first_player_no = HeartsRound.find_2_clubs(players)
self.current_player_no = (self.first_player_no + 1) % 4
players[self.first_player_no].current_hand.remove('2C')
self.cards_on_table = ['2C',]
self.game_state = 'playing'
def find_2_clubs(players):
for (player_no, player) in enumerate(players):
if '2C' in player.current_hand:
return player_no
def deal_cards(players):
hands = list(global_all_cards)
random.shuffle(hands)
for (i, player) in enumerate(players):
player.current_hand = hands[13*i:13*(i+1)]
player.current_hand.sort(key = card_key)
def card_key(c):
return 13 * global_suits.index(c[-1]) + global_values.index(c[:-1])
class HeartsPlayer:
def __init__(self):
self.overall_points = 0
self.current_hand = []
self.to_pass = []
self.current_points = 0
print("Imported hearts interface")
